Product Information

Extended Description

KM/8025/M/190 Norgren: High corrosion and acid resistance | Magnetic piston as standard | Conforms to ISO 6432 | Suitable for applications in the food industry | Buffer or adjustable cushioning | Nose mounting nut and piston rod locknut as standard
Medium
Compressed air
Operating Temperature
-10 ... 80 °C, 14 ... 176 °F
Operating Pressure
1 ... 10 bar, 15 ... 145 psi
Standard
ISO 6432
Port Size
G1/8
Cylinder diameter
25 mm
Stroke Length
190 mm
Operation
Double acting
Cushioning
Buffer cushioning
Magnetic/Non-magnetic
Magnetic
Theoretical Force
294 N
Materials - Barrel
X5 Cr Ni 18 10 (1.4301: AISI 304)
Materials - Piston Rod
X10 Cr Ni S 18 9 (1.4305: AISI 303)
Country of Origin
Germany
Range
KM/8000/M
Brand
IMI Norgren
